Seniorr Solution Architect - SAP QM
West Pharmaceutical Services Deutschland GmbH & Co. KG
Eschweiler, Germany
7 days ago
Role details
Contract type
Permanent contract Employment type
Full-time (> 32 hours) Working hours
Regular working hours Languages
English Experience level
SeniorJob location
Remote
Eschweiler, Germany
Tech stack
ASP.NET
.NET
Agile Methodologies
Component-Based Software Engineering
ASP.NET
C Sharp (Programming Language)
Client Server Models
Computer Programming
Databases
DevOps
Microsoft Visual Studio
Windows Presentation Foundation
Microsoft SQL Server
Team Foundation Server
Visual Basic
OPC Unified Architecture
SAP Quality Management
SQL Stored Procedures
Virtual Studio
.NET Core
Virtual Environment
GIT
Information Technology
Vba Programming Language
Job description
The Software Engineer for Shop Floor Systems project requires in-depth knowledge and experience to work independently in the development, and enhancement of custom Client Server and ASP.NET application components using VB .NET, C# .NET, C# .NET Core with SQL Server Database., * Writes high-quality code Client Server and ASP.NET based architectures
- Develops, tests, deploys, and monitors and supports solution in a DevOps model
- Utilizes best practices to build highly scalable, robust, secure, and sustainable solution.
- Transforms business requirements into technical specifications
- Estimates technical requirements and breaks down work to user stories and tasks
- Collaborates with senior roles on various prototypes, or proof of concept, to test solutions
- Other duties as assigned
Requirements
- Bachelor's degree in Computer Science or equivalent experience
- Minimum 5-8 years of experience
Knowledge, Skills and Abilities:
- Solid experience and in-depth knowledge of:
- Developing & managing solutions with using VB, C#, .NET Core.
- Development of Microsoft SQL Server database stored procedure, functions, etc.
- Development of ASP.NET HTTP/HTTPS web-based application components.
- Designing and building highly scalable, available and resilience solution architecture
- Developing in an Agile methodology with Visual Studio Team Services (VSTS)
- Various code repositories like Git, TFS, etc #LI-LJ1 #LI-Hybrid
- Strong understanding and knowledge of the following a plus:
- Previous development experiences with .NET, .NET Core, VB, C#, WPF, ASP.NET MVC with other Microsoft Tools and Technologies
- Utilizing OPC UA to interface with equipment
- Experience development in GMP and/or regulated environment.
- Experience utilizing and programming with Seagull Scientific Bartender Label System APK
#LI-LJ1 #LI-Remote
- Ability to work in a global and virtual environment and to effectively prioritize and execute tasks in a high-pressure environment.
- Ability to work autonomously in a fast-paced & complex environment with a self-motivated work ethic; utilize sound judgment with an ability to manage multiple priorities with a sense of urgency.
- Willingness to travel domestically and potentially globally
- Able to be aware of all relevant SOPs as per Company policy as they are related to the position covered by this Job Description
- Able to comply with the company's safety policy at all times
- Able to comply with the company's quality policy at all times.
Physical and Travel Requirements
- 5% travel, including possible
About the company
At West, we're a dedicated team that is connected by a purpose to improve patient lives that has been at the center of our Company for more than a century. Our story began when Herman O. West solved the problem of supplying penicillin in mass quantities to the US Government during World War 2. Through our work to deliver thousands of life-saving and life-enhancing injectable medicines to millions of patients daily, West's indelible mark on the healthcare industry has just begun. A name started our story. How will yours help write our future?
There's no better place to join an inclusive community of professionals with opportunities for lifelong learning, growth and development. Supported by benefit programs, we empower the physical, mental, emotional and financial health of our team members and their families.
We believe in giving back to help those in need in the communities where we live and work. And are equally committed to creating a healthier environment and planet through our sustainability efforts.